You are warmly invited to join us for the EFL Social Topic Group meeting in Dublin, taking place on Wednesday 4 and Thursday 5 June 2025, alongside the International Social Housing Festival (ISHF).

The first day (June 4) is jointly organised with our partner network Eurhonet and features a full-day programme focused on storytelling and co-production in social housing. The morning will consist of an interactive Open Space workshop, with shared experiences on social impact, resident involvement, and stakeholder engagement. We are pleased to host this day at Tuath Housing Association, followed by a presentation from the Housing Agency, a site visit (TBC), a Dragon Boat experience on the River Liffey, and a joint dinner in the city.

The second day (June 5) includes a high-level joint session with EFL, Eurhonet, and Italian partner Cooperativa Sole as part of the ISHF programme at The Convention Centre Dublin. The session will highlight the value of lived experiences in shaping housing policies and includes resident panel discussions and video contributions from members.
